How do these pads reduce product fling and improve compound use?

Autolock pads use open-cell foam and dense wool that hold polish and compound instead of throwing it off at speed. That means more of your product stays on the work surface and less is wasted, giving smoother correction and fewer airborne residues.

  • Open-cell foam structure increases compound retention.
  • Wool pads lock compound for aggressive cutting without splatter.
  • Slightly smaller back diameter (170mm) prevents edge over-scrubbing.
  • Designed for consistent airflow to avoid overheating and glazing.

Which pad should I use for cutting, polishing, and finishing?

The kit is arranged by function: heavy-cut wool or orange foam for paint defect removal, medium-density polishing pads for swirl and haze reduction, and soft finishing pads for applying sealants or waxes. Switching between pads as you progress lets you remove defects efficiently and follow up with a refined finish.

  • Orange heavy-cut pad: oxidation and moderate scratches removal.
  • Yellow/blue polishing pads: swirl, light scratches, and polish removal.
  • White/black finishing pads: apply waxes and glazes smoothly.
  • Wool option: faster material removal when paired with appropriate compound.

Are these pads compatible with my polisher and how do I care for them?

Yes—Autolock pads have hook-and-loop backing that attaches to most 6.7" backing plates used with dual-action, rotary, and random orbital polishers. They are washable and reusable, extending service life when cleaned properly after each use.

  • Fits 6.7" (170mm) backing plates; face is 7" (180mm) for safe edge clearance.
  • Use warm water and mild detergent or a pad brush to remove residue.
  • Air dry naturally; do not spin-dry at high RPMs off the tool.
  • Expect multiple car uses per pad; lifespan varies by job intensity.

FAQ

Q: Will these pads fit my 6.7-inch backing plate?

A: Yes. The pads have a 7" face and hook-and-loop back sized to fit 6.7" (170mm) backing plates for safe edge clearance.

Q: How should I clean and store the pads?

A: Rinse with warm water and mild detergent, use a pad brush to remove residue, air dry naturally, and store flat away from direct sunlight.
